Output 7629ef4de31cfdc1159cd5bb47b351ce109d677e33a7ac34584e055a8471acbd:26

value
139480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b412d753d7ea156b49e34d16e0b7b36a8ace255a OP_EQUAL
address
3J7A8BF4wojsRfh6Frj3BcFPY7a7fSwtpD
transaction
7629ef4de31cfdc1159cd5bb47b351ce109d677e33a7ac34584e055a8471acbd
spent
true